Sign up to the MySalford newsletter and don't miss a thing happening in and around the city A special educational needs school in Salford is set to expand from September with 60 extra places for new pupils across its two sites in Swinton and Irlam.
Springwood Primary School, which is the only primary school of its kind in the city, would increase its overall capacity to 300 pupils from nursery to Year 6.
The expansion plans involve enlarging a second site at Craig Hall in Irlam which the school has been using as a 'temporary annex' for around three years now.
A statutory consultation on the proposals will now open on Monday April, 19. Headteacher Jacqui Wennington said Springwood Primary School is 'thrilled'.
